NATIONAL Park chiefs have approved an application that aims to secure the future of a New Forest hotel and restaurant.

Owners of the Thatched Cottage in Brookley Road, Brockenhurst, have been given permission to continue using a neighbouring house as extra accommodation for guests. They have also received consent to convert an outbuilding in the garden into two bedroom suites.

The proposals were approved by the National Park Authority despite parish council objections.

Anthony Climpson, the district council’s employment and tourism officer, described the Thatched Cottage as important to the Forest and stressed that its continued use of a house in adjoining Noel Close was “essential” to the hotel’s viability.
